Re: if you had crazy cycles after stopping BCP...
Mine were down to about 30 days by the third cycle, but then started going back up after that. I think because I was exercising a lot more though... although I had to stop running due to a stress fracture for a few months and then they stayed wacky (43-45 days). Very annoying.

Re: if you had crazy cycles after stopping BCP...
Mine never did, if you mean go to 28 days. But I found a pattern in mine. They eventually (after about a 14 months, which was only like 6 cycles) got into a pattern of 59 days then 34 days then 59 days then 34 days.
I actually thought maybe only one side was working or something because of this, but that didn't really make sense either.
Then after 22 months off BC, I had almost three straight cycles that were 34 days each. (the first was 37... so 37, 34, 34... then I got my BFP. But according to the calculations by my doctor at my first sono, it looks like I conceived around CD47 -- which means it was likely going to be a 59 day cycle again. I got my BFP on CD62. (I had a negative BT on CD37 that same cycle.)
I never got regular cycles before going on BCP though. I'm really curious about what's going to happen after the baby is born, but that's not really helpful to you. LMK if I can help somehow? We didn't start TTC until I was off BC for almost 2 years. All the rest of the time, I just kept track in my date book so I'd be ready and armed with as much info as possible if/when I needed to talk to the doctor about my cycles.
